What Is a Custom Switchblade Bottle Opener?
A custom switchblade bottle opener is a unique tool designed to pop the cap off your favorite bottled beverage with a flick of the wrist and a touch of personal flair. The “switchblade” part refers to a spring-loaded mechanism that lets the opener extend quickly, mimicking the motion of a classic knife switchblade for a fun, dramatic reveal.
Customization options let you add your own branding, name, design, or logo to the handle or body. This makes these openers perfect for gifts, business promotions, or simply adding a dash of personality to your bar gear.

Potential Challenges and Solutions
While customizing your bottle opener can be straightforward, a few challenges might arise:
- Design Compatibility: Some designs might not translate well onto the handle due to size or color constraints. Solution: Use high-contrast, simple artwork for best results.
- Order Minimums: Some companies require a minimum quantity per order. To avoid waste, look for suppliers with single or low minimum order options.
- Shipping Delays: Custom products take extra time for production and shipping. If you need them for an event, order well in advance.
- Pricing: Customization and premium materials may add to the cost. Balancing your desired features with your budget is key.

What makes a switchblade bottle opener different from a standard one?
A switchblade opener features a spring-loaded mechanism that flips the opener out with a press, adding fun and flair to opening bottles, compared to the simplicity of standard, static openers.
Can I put any design or photo on my opener?
Most suppliers allow designs, logos, or photos as long as they meet quality requirements. However, the best results come from bold, simple graphics rather than highly detailed or intricate images.
How long does it take to receive a custom opener?
Production times can vary but typically range from a few days to two weeks. Allow extra time for large orders or international shipping. Always check the estimated delivery date before ordering.
Is there a minimum order requirement?
Some companies require a minimum order (often 10 or more), while others allow single custom orders. Check with your chosen supplier before finalizing your design.
Are switchblade bottle openers safe to use?
Yes, when used as intended. The switchblade mechanism is designed for effortless one-handed opening. However, keep them away from small children, and use them responsibly to prevent accidental injury.
